Beavertail State Park
Transformed from the former foghorn house of the historic Beavertail Lighthouse, the aquarium within Beavertail State Park offers a unique glimpse into the diverse marine ecosystem of the Rhode Island shoreline. Through thoughtfully curated displays, visitors can observe local species in settings that mimic their natural habitats. It's worth noting that all creatures in the aquarium are released back into the wild, promoting conservation efforts and preserving the delicate balance of marine life.
Sponsored by the Department of Environmental Management (DEM), the Beavertail Aquarium provides an enriching and cost-free opportunity to delve into the fascinating world of marine biology.
